Bangladesh Reports Four Additional Measles-Related Deaths, Total Reaches 725 Since March

The number of deaths among children with suspected measles symptoms has risen to 725 since March 15.

Four more people with measles symptoms have died in Bangladesh in the last 24 hours, raising the total number of deaths among children with suspected measles to 725 since March 15. The Control Room of the Directorate General of Health Services (DGHS) reported 990 new suspected measles cases and 170 confirmed cases in the same period. The total number of suspected measles cases has reached 123,753, with 15,442 confirmed cases since March 15. Hospitals have admitted 106,239 suspected measles patients, of whom 102,467 have recovered and been discharged.
